On Mon, 03 Jun 2019, Pavel Machek <pavel@ucw.cz> wrote:
> In recent kernels (5.2.0-rc1-next-20190522, 5.2-rc2) I'm getting
> display corruption in X. Usually in terminals, but also in title bars
> etc. Black areas with white lines in them, usually...
>
> Same configuration worked properly in ... probably 4.19? Then I got
> some graphics-crashes on X220 that prevented me from testing :-(.

It's pretty hard to say anything based on the above.

Anything in the logs with drm.debug=14 added?
